Transaction cd39b92d5d33d86895084e0459640380e0be884345ddfc034019afdd66533b48
1 Input
2 Outputs
- cd39b92d5d33d86895084e0459640380e0be884345ddfc034019afdd66533b48:0
- cd39b92d5d33d86895084e0459640380e0be884345ddfc034019afdd66533b48:1
value 172708008
address 1KTZ4gQXuPWsuqMsHaNYFN6rW4Hyu49iUc
value 5451000
address 3CMdXPLaqeXmReAx85LTyGvKMHX2LARhrK